Descripción general
Ubicación del establecimiento
En Fast 109 Hotel Xikang Branch gozarás de una ubicación céntrica en Shanghái, a pocos pasos de Plaza CITIC y Complejo de oficinas y centro comercial Plaza 66. Este hotel de 4 estrellas se encuentra cerca de lugares de interés como: Templo Jing An y El Bund.
Habitaciones
Te sentirás como en tu propia casa en una de las 41 habitaciones con aire acondicionado y televisor LCD. Las camas cuentan con colchones con una capa de acolchado adicional y edredón de plumas para descansar plácidamente. Todas las habitaciones ofrecen también sofá cama. Para los momentos de ocio, tienes un televisor con canales digitales y conexión a Internet por cable y wifi gratis. El cuarto de baño está provisto de cabezal de ducha tipo lluvia y artículos de higiene personal de diseño.
Servicios de negocios y otros
Tendrás conexión a Internet de alta velocidad por cable (gratuita), check-in rápido y check-out rápido a tu disposición.

dieanaonyourface
Be warned!They've aimed for a stylish feel with this hotel, and as a result have achieved absolute zero in substance and quality. What little finish there is is really just skin deep, this is not a purpose built hotel, but just a converted floor of an office building in a quietish neighbourhood, further from the Jing-An centre than it wants you to know. It is similar to a 'Korean Love Motel' in feel, barely nothing more than a place to rent a room for an hour or two if you are that way inclined. The result is you get paper thin walls, that do nothing to mask neighbouring rooms activities, doors CONSTANTLY slamming all day and night (I know this is a typical Chinese thing of which 99% of this hotels clientèle are, perhaps they don't mind this so much) Noise echoes around from the elevators, hallways, doors, showers and plumbing, furniture, televisions etc with nothing stopping it meaning you'll be aware of everyone's movements and actions whether you like it or not. A room that doesn't deliver on what it reportedly contains, my 'VIP Room' came with no desk, no fridge, and not even a window, the staff working at the hotel, just a girl behind a desk at reception spoke no English, neither did the other 3 I saw over my 2 night stay, the phone was passed to me with an English speaker on the other end who promised to fix my problems, with 'sorry we're fully booked tonight you can change rooms tomorrow' which the next morning turned into 'sorry come back in an hour' which after an hour was 'come back in another hour' there is nothing in the way of customer service here. Quiet how this hotel is available to be booked on the large 'western' branded websites is beyond me. Another delightful surprise was the construction work that started directly above my room at 6am on a Sunday, constant hammer drills and sledgehammers until I checked out at noon. No warning, no explanation, no apologies.
